Judgement Of Paris ‎– Conversion












Judgement Of Paris
Conversion
1992 C'est La Mort

Taking their name from the story in Greek mythology, this Minneapolis group led by Christian Erickson earned the label “trance-pop pioneers”. They easily could have been on the 4AD roster and not just because they used a dulcimer. Medieval instruments, rolling tribal beats, layered fretless bass and stark, mood-inducing sequences complimenting Christian’s soothing baritone. Absolutely one of my most treasured albums that gets played weekly. We were rewarded with two albums and a couple tracks on the Doctor Death series before they called it quits in 1994.
